Business Intelligence (BI) Certificate Curriculum
The Sam M. Walton College of Business provides students with hands-on experience with BI techniques and tools. Data Warehousing, Decision Support & Analytics, Data Mining, and Knowledge Management are explored and experienced as part of the BI Certificate Program.
-
Data Management (ISYS 5833)
Study and apply Database and Data Warehouse concepts.
-
Decision Support Systems (ISYS 5503)
Support decision-making using Information Technology.
-
Business Intelligence / Knowledge Management (ISYS 5843)
Explore and experience Business Intelligence and Data Mining concepts.
-
Elective Course
Select a course to round out your certificate studies from the following list:
- E-Business Development
- ERP Fundamentals
- ERP Development
- Enterprise Servers
-
Completion of a Business Intelligence / Data Mining Project
Undertake an applied Business Intelligence / Data Mining project over two courses.
Note: The 12 graduate hours completed for the BI Certificate may also be applied as part of a 30-hour MIS program.
